Concrete Grinding in Corpus Christi, TX
Concrete grinding services involve smoothing and leveling uneven or damaged concrete surfaces to improve their appearance and functionality. This process is commonly used for projects such as preparing floors for polishing, removing surface imperfections, or reducing height differences between slabs. Homeowners often request concrete grinding to enhance the safety and aesthetic appeal of driveways, patios, garage floors, or basement slabs, ensuring a more even and refined surface.
Before requesting concrete grinding, property owners should consider the condition of the existing concrete, including the extent of surface damage, cracks, or unevenness. It is also helpful to understand the desired finish and whether additional treatments, such as sealing or polishing, are planned afterward. Proper planning ensures the process meets the specific needs of the project and results in a durable, smooth surface suitable for everyday use.

Concrete Grinding Questions
What is concrete grinding used for? It is used to smooth rough or uneven concrete surfaces, remove coatings, and prepare floors for finishing or polishing.
Can concrete grinding improve the appearance of a surface? Yes, grinding can enhance the look of concrete by creating a smooth, even finish and revealing decorative aggregates.
Is concrete grinding suitable for all types of concrete surfaces? It is effective on most concrete surfaces, including floors, driveways, and patios, but some surfaces may require specialized techniques.
What projects typically involve concrete grinding? Common projects include leveling uneven floors, removing old coatings, and preparing surfaces for sealing or polishing.
